RealTruck, a manufacturer and online retailer of aftermarket truck parts and accessories, introduced the Husky Liners RVL Fender Flares for pickup truck models from automakers including Chevrolet, Ford, and Dodge/RAM.
Each RVL Fender Flare features injection-molded Dura-Flex 2000 ABS construction, a thermoplastic that is flexible, UV-resistant, and guaranteed to retain the shape and appearance of the flare after several years of use.
Fender flares, which can prevent damage to your vehicle when the wheels throw up mud, rocks, and other road debris, can be useful in off-road and construction applications.
The Husky Liners RVL Fender Flare’s low-profile design complements the pickup’s factory stance, while the integrated mud flap provides added protection from threats of dirt and debris the road poses.

The Fender Flare features a built-in LED running/turn signal lamp molded into the upper wheel arch.

The Fender Flare also features a built-in LED running/turn signal lamp molded into the upper wheel arch enhancing visibility in low-light conditions.
“The unique structure of the Husky Liners RVL Fender Flare combined with the LED technology helps drivers protect themselves and their vehicles both on and off road,” Husky Marketing Manager Trina Hemann said. “This dual-purpose flexibility is top-of-mind for RealTruck product designers when we’re developing new automotive parts to ensure that each truck has the Husky-quality of toughness.”
